Picked up xerath, deathfiretouch

2 Upvotes

Lately I've been using deathfire touch into tankier drafts, I think it pairs well with shadow flame, black fire torch, damage seems just as consistent as comet if i land a full combo and keep the burn going

Any thoughts on why people dont use deathfire touch, I feel like it's better especially if you can only reliably poke with q and not w in a matchup where you smooching your tower for 10 minutes straight.

What say you xerath mains, I'm trying to learn whether (my favorite keystone) deathfire touch is any good at all while I try to become a xerath otp.

Stormraiders Surge on Xerath?

8 Upvotes

Hello! New xerath player here, was wondering if stormraider's surge would be good, even with it being 75% as effective on ranged champions.

In the current stage of mobility creep I think the slow resist (50% flat) and movement speed (36% for ranged) for 4 seconds could be really helpful when assassins catch you or you make a positional mistake. I think at all stages of the game Xerath with the EWQ combo would be able to do 25% of an assassin's, adc's, bruiser's health pretty easily.

I think the only exception might be that unless you're super behind or you're fighting a tank getting 25% health off of them might be a little harder. There have been countless times where I've been point-and-clicked by a qiyana, talon, naafiri or fizz that I think it could be situationally helpful (like 3 melee or rushdown champs like ambessa or nocturne).

The tradeoff is not having arcane comet.. But what do you guys think? I haven't played Xerath a lot and thus haven't felt the impact of arcane comet a lot. Looking forward to your opinions!
